Atomfair Ethyl 2-fluoro-3-oxobutanoate C6H9FO3 CAS 1522-41-4

Ethyl 2-fluoro-3-oxobutanoate (CAS No. 1522-41-4) is a high-purity fluorinated ester with the molecular formula C6H9FO3. This specialized chemical is widely utilized in pharmaceutical synthesis, agrochemical development, and advanced organic chemistry research. Its unique structure, featuring a fluoro-substituted β-ketoester moiety, makes it a valuable building block for the preparation of fluorinated heterocycles and bioactive compounds. Available in >98% purity (GC), this product is rigorously tested for consistency and stability, ensuring optimal performance in demanding synthetic applications. Packaged under inert gas to prevent degradation, it is supplied in amber glass bottles with secure closures for maximum shelf life.

Ethyl 2-fluoro-3-oxobutanoate serves as a key intermediate in the synthesis of fluorinated pharmaceuticals and fine chemicals. Researchers employ it in Knoevenagel condensations and Michael additions to introduce fluorine-containing motifs. The compound is particularly valuable for developing protease inhibitors and CNS-active agents due to its metabolic stability imparted by the fluorine atom. Industrial applications include its use in crop protection chemical synthesis and specialty material production.

Safety and Hazards

GHS Hazard Statements

  • H315 (97.6%): Causes skin irritation [Warning Skin corrosion/irritation]
  • H319 (97.6%): Causes serious eye irritation [Warning Serious eye damage/eye irritation]
  • H335 (95.2%): May cause respiratory irritation [Warning Specific target organ toxicity, single exposure; Respiratory tract irritation]

Precautionary Statements

  • P261, P264, P264+P265, P271, P280, P302+P352, P304+P340, P305+P351+P338, P319, P321, P332+P317, P337+P317, P362+P364, P403+P233, P405, and P501

Hazard Classes and Categories

  • Skin Irrit. 2 (97.6%)
  • Eye Irrit. 2 (97.6%)
  • STOT SE 3 (95.2%)
